about

The Bear Origin Myth is almost identical among the Khanty, Mansi, Karelian and Finnish. In all of them the bear’s home is in the star constellation of Great Bear. The first bear was lowered to earth in a silver sling and a golden cradle. The Origin of the Bear was sung to Artturi Kannisto by Konstantin Atjin during two days in October 1905 in Sosva. This version has over 300 verses and it is one of the most detailed examples of the myth. In this time, the bear cub is a girl, living in abundance together with her celestial father.

In my version I have remained true to the essence of Aitjins hypnotic melody. As I can’t produce words with the violin, I have taken the liberty of colouring the melody emotionally, reaching towards an interpretation that would freely paint the altering emotions of the myth.
